What is Reverse Phone Lookup?
Reverse phone lookup is a service that allows individuals to identify the owner of a specific phone number. By entering a phone number into a database, Phone number search you can retrieve information such as the name, address, and sometimes even additional details about the individual associated with that number. It’s like turning detective for just a moment!
How Does Reverse Phone Lookup Work?
You might wonder: how does this process even work? Well, it’s pretty straightforward. When you check this phone number through various online databases, these systems pull records from publicly available sources, social media profiles, and user-generated content to provide comprehensive results.

Common Platforms for Phone Number Lookup
1. Whitepages
Whitepages is one of the oldest players in this game and offers both free and paid services for looking up numbers.
2. Truecaller
Truecaller works by crowdsourcing its database from users who have opted in to share their contact lists which means it has an extensive collection of numbers.
3. Spokeo
Spokeo takes things further by aggregating data from various public records in addition to user-generated content which can give insights into social media profiles associated with numbers.
4. ZabaSearch
A free option that pulls together public records into one easy-to-navigate site for basic lookups.

Limitations of Reverse Phone Lookups
While reverse lookups are handy tools, they do have limitations:
Accuracy Issues: Not all databases have updated information; therefore results may vary.
Privacy Concerns: Some people may not appreciate their personal details being accessible.
Limited Free Options: Most reliable sources require payment for detailed reports after offering basic information freely.
